Stone Hall Farmhouse is a stunning Grade II listed house with Georgian and Victorian origins, nestled in a secluded setting within the village of Great Mongeham. The interior design is a beautiful combination of soft, muted colours, rich fabrics, and tasteful art - all exuding an understated and elegant country charm. This truly is a relaxed and comfortable holiday home, with the emphasis very much on families, and with six bedrooms it will appeal to multi-generational family groups who want to come together and enjoy each other’s company in this wonderful house. The large ground floor has a sitting room, family room and snug so lots of options for socialising and for quiet time. The dining room seats 12 guests and opens out onto the raised patio which is the perfect dining alternative on sunny days. The more energetic in the group can enjoy a game of tennis, and younger guests can burn off some energy on the trampoline or roam in the lovely 3 acres of landscaped gardens. The village of Great Mongeham which has two pubs and a local store, and is a short 8 minute drive to the seafront and the Georgian town centre of Deal.
